As the recruitment landscape evolves constantly, so do hiring preferences and resume standards. Here are seven cutting-edge tips to help your resume stand out in 2024.
Generic resumes no longer cut it. Tailoring your experience and skills to match the job description increases your chances of passing automated applicant tracking systems (ATS) and impressing recruiters.
Incorporate industry-specific keywords derived from the job posting naturally. This helps your resume rank higher in ATS scans, improving your chances of getting shortlisted.
Numbers speak louder than words. Highlight measurable accomplishments such as revenue growth, team size managed, or efficiency improvements to demonstrate impact.
A clutter-free layout with clear headings, bullet points, and appropriate font sizes ensures easy readability for recruiters reviewing dozens of resumes.
Start with a compelling summary that succinctly describes your experience, skills, and career goals tailored to the role you’re applying for.
With the rise of remote work, showcasing your ability to work independently and digital proficiency can be a deciding factor in hiring.
Grammatical errors and typos can eliminate you from consideration. Always proofread multiple times or ask a trusted peer to review your resume.
